I have a 98 LS1 with a LS6 intake. I am installing a set of LS6 heads and Z06 cam with a LSA of 114 in place of the stock LSA of 117.5.
Is there any difference in the fuel injectors in my LS1 and the Z06, if so is there a benefit in switching and how hard is it to adjust?
Thanks for any help.
I think the '98's have the 28.6 or 28.8# injectors. Z06 have 28.2. The 99-00 had 26.4#, but different pulse width.
So the '98's are good injectors.
I would step up to at least the SVO 30# (which run @36# on our 58psi)though for your mods. You do not really want to be running over 80% duty cycle. imo
I am doing the same upgrade on my 2000 Vert. I asked LAPD the same question a week ago and they said don't change them unless it leans out when they do the tune. Stock ones should be fine according to Al.
